The Fremennik round shield is a piece of members-only armour. It requires level 25 Defence to wield. The Fremennik round shield can be obtained by making it with level 54 Woodcutting, or from trading with another player.
To make a Fremennik round shield the player must first have started The Fremennik Isles quest (at least up to Traditional Fremennik Rites). The player needs two arctic pine logs, a bronze nail, and a rope. The nail must be bronze; other nails will not work. With a hammer in their inventory or tool-belt (the golden hammer does work), the player should left-click on the tree stump that is north of the bridge in Neitiznot, selecting the "Cut-Wood" option, then select Make Fremennik round shield. Creating the shield will grant the player 34 Crafting experience.
The animation for crafting the shield clearly shows the player splitting the logs with an axe, even though an axe is not required and might not even be in the player's inventory or on their tool belt.
